What You Will Do:




The Customer Data Contact Senior Analyst is a customer-facing role responsible for resolving customer data quality issues in a dynamic, 24/7 global environment. You will proactively contact customers to validate and correct incomplete, unclear, or non-compliant information submitted through portal registration or contract signing, including issues such as invalid company names, mismatched email domains, incomplete addresses, or duplicate customer records. Your work will help ensure customer information is accurate, complete, and compliant with established data standards while delivering a high-quality customer experience. This role supports the Customer Data Contact Principal Specialist.




These interactions may also involve unplanned customer inquiries related to aftermarket commercial services. You will resolve these inquiries efficiently while minimizing touchpoints and maintaining a high standard of customer experience.



Responsibilities include:



  • Adhere to company strategy, goals, and operational objectives
  • Follow established processes, controls, and data standards across customer data and service operations
  • Investigate and resolve customer data discrepancies by contacting customers, validating submitted information, and updating records in accordance with established data standards
  • Deliver professional, solution-oriented support to customer inquiries with accurate and timely responses
  • Balance customer needs with data governance and compliance requirements
  • Handle escalations involving customer contact for data validation and correction, ensuring unresolved issues are escalated appropriately
